Chak Subhan is a Rural village located in Tajpur, Samastipur, Bihar.

The total population of Chak Subhan is 23.

Chak Subhan village comprises 6 households.

The literacy rate in Chak Subhan is 62.5%. Among the literate population of 10, there are 6 literate males and 4 literate females.

In Chak Subhan, there are 12 males and 11 females, with a sex ratio of 917 females per 1000 males.

There are 7 children (30.4% of population), comprising 4 boys and 3 girls.

The total number of workers in Chak Subhan is 13, with 7 main workers and 6 marginal workers.

In Chak Subhan, there are 9 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(5 males, 4 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Chak Subhan is located in Bihar state, Samastipur district, and falls under Tajpur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 236662 and LGD code is 236662.
